ICT hearing for two more army officers Monday

The hearing of cases against two more army officers at the International Crimes Tribunal will take place on Monday.

The accused are Lt Col Mohammad Redwanul Islam and Maj Md Rafat-bin-Alam. Sources indicate the two arrested officers may be produced before the tribunal on Monday morning.

These two officers are among four accused in a case concerning crimes against humanity committed in Rampura during the July-August mass uprising. Monday is the scheduled date for the hearing in this case, which was fixed by International Crimes Tribunal-1 on 26 October.

The case involves allegations of the killing of 28 people in Rampura on 18 and 19 July last year.

Lt Col Mohammad Redwanul Islam and Maj Md Rafat-bin-Alam were produced before the tribunal on 22 October alongside 13 other army officers. The tribunal had subsequently sent them to jail, and they are currently held in a sub-jail at Dhaka Cantonment.

The hearing for the 13 other officers was held on Sunday, during which they were produced before the tribunal.
